Ignore:
Timestamp:
Sep 27, 2008, 3:12:46 PM (11 years ago)
Author:
Sam Hocevar
Message:

Starting refactoring to get rid of libcucul. The initial reason for the
split is rendered moot by the plugin system: when enabled, binaries do
not link directly with libX11 or libGL. I hope this is a step towards
more consisteny and clarity.

File:
1 edited

Legend:

Unmodified
Added
Removed
  • libcaca/trunk/build-kernel

    r2299 r2821  
    77set -e
    88
    9 CFLAGS="-fno-builtin -O2 -I. -I.. -I../cucul/ -Wall"
     9CFLAGS="-fno-builtin -O2 -I. -I.. -I../caca/ -Wall"
    1010CPPFLAGS="-D__KERNEL__ -nostdinc -include kernel/kernel.h"
    1111LDFLAGS="-nostdlib -Wl,-N -Wl,-Ttext -Wl,100000"
     
    1919make clean
    2020
    21 cd cucul && make && cd ..
    2221cd caca && make && cd ..
    2322
     
    2928cd ..
    3029
    31 gcc $LDFLAGS -o src/cacademo kernel/multiboot.o kernel/kernel.o src/cacademo.o caca/.libs/libcaca.a cucul/.libs/libcucul.a
     30gcc $LDFLAGS -o src/cacademo kernel/multiboot.o kernel/kernel.o src/cacademo.o caca/.libs/libcaca.a
    3231
    3332objcopy -O binary src/cacademo cacademo.boot
Note: See TracChangeset for help on using the changeset viewer.